
GOP Voters to Elect Party Officials March 24
CENTRAL — Registered Republicans in Central will go to the polls on Saturday, March 24 to vote on three different party issues — the Louisiana Republican Presidential Primary, the election of the members of the Republican State Central Committee, and the election of members of the Republican Parish Executive Committee.
Central has two races for the Republican State Central Committee. In House District 65, Subdistrict B, Trade Construction president Brennan Easley will face Mayor’s assistant Billy Thompson. In Subdistrict C, Barry D. Ivey will face Jared Smith.
For the Republican Parish Executive Committee, in Metro Council District 1, Zachary Councilman John Coglan will face EBR school board member Randy Lamana. In Metro Council District 4, realtor Jr. Shelton will face Mayor’s assistant Billy Thompson.
Central City News editor Woody Jenkins is an At-Large candidate for the Parish Executive Committee. Five at-large members will be elected parishwide.
The Republican State Central Committee is the governing body of the Republican Party in Louisiana. It elects the state’s Republican chairman.
The Republican Parish Executive Committee is the governing body of the Republican Party in East Baton Rouge Parish. It consists of 17 members — five elected parishwide at-large and 12 elected from the 12 Metro Council districts. The PEC elects the Parish Republican chairman.
